New York Governor Kathy Hochul reversed a DMV decision to revoke Seth Bykofsky’s “PB4WEGO” vanity plate, calling it humorous and appropriate.
New York Governor Kathy Hochul intervened to allow 69-year-old Long Island grandfather Seth Bykofsky to keep his vanity license plate "PB4WEGO," reversing an initial DMV decision to revoke it over concerns about appropriateness.
Hochul called the plate "hilarious" and supported its retention, citing its practical message and humor.
The plate, used for over five years without incident, sparked national attention and highlighted debates over free speech, personal expression, and subjective standards in vanity plate regulations.
Bykofsky plans to reinstall the plate after the governor’s approval.
